Helsinki Seminar

NORDIC AMBITIONS LEADERSHIP SEMINAR IN OCTOBER 2023

Welcome to a leadership seminar hosted by the Nordic Ambitions initiative. The event is open for all artistic and administrative leaders in the Nordiskt Teaterledarråd member network (Dansk Teater, NTO, STEFI, Suomen Teatterinjohtajaliitto – Finlands Teaterledarförbund, Svensk Scenkonst) and all Icelandic Theatres. The seminar language is English.

The seminar will take place at Helsinki City Theatre on Tuesday 3 October and it will be streamed live to Nordic participants. To attend, please register here by Thursday 28 September.

Reidar Wasenius
Reidar Wasenius is a world-class communicator and trainer with experience in broadcast media, public presentation and education, as well as personal development, brain training, communications, and digital media. He currently works as Chief Creative Officer at Breaks Finland. He is also a frequently used trilingual professional voice, trusted by several Finnish national institutions, municipalities and companies, and a popular keynote speaker and moderator. As a “Personal Brainer”, Reidar teaches people how to exercise the brain effectively and creates training programs for mental development. 

At the Nordic Ambitions leadership seminar Reidar will talk about Self-leadership as the basis of leadership. How do we skillfully lead ourselves towards the goals we have set? How do we motivate others to join a Quest towards common goals?  What does psychology and neurology teach us about how the human minds operates? How do we make decisions? To what extent are we ”rational” or ”emotional”?

Susanna Pettersson
Dr. Susanna Pettersson, CEO of Finnish Cultural Foundation, is an art historian specializing in leadership, culture industries and research. She has worked as Director General at Nationalmuseum, Sweden, Director of the Ateneum Art Museum, Finnish National Gallery, Director of the Finnish Institute in London, Director of the Alvar Aalto Foundation and Museum and Director of Development at the Finnish National Gallery. She is also Adjunct Professor in Museology at the University of Jyväskylä, Finland. She has participated in several national public governance and international working groups and is a board member Stiftelsen Nobel Center (Sweden) and Nordean taidesäätiö among others.

At the Nordic Ambitions leadership seminar Susanna will talk about Value of culture in the Nordic countries: reflections from the leadership perspective.
